    Durable Development Of Tourism In Pitesti And Arges County

    Durable development is one of the main concerns of the contemporary period. The complex relationship between tourism, development and natural environment is an example of the changes that have taken place in this filed of tourism considered an important polluter of the natural environment. Tourism is the key element of durable development having an important impact on the economy, being considered a source of economic growth. Romania has to find its way through the differences given by the need of development, the regulations imposed by the EU and the concerns related to the next generations’ future. Tourism is an important component of the tertiary sector, a consequence and interface branch of national economy, and an industry without smoke that has an important contribution to the creation of the world gross product.     Caveats in science-based news stories communicate caution without lowering interest

    Science stories in the media are strongly linked to changes in health-related behavior. Science writers (including journalists, press officers, and researchers) must therefore frame their stories to communicate scientific caution without disrupting coherence and disengaging the reader. In this study we investigate whether caveats (“Further research is needed to validate the results”) satisfy this dual requirement. In four experiments participants read news reports with and without caveats. In Experiments 1 to 3, participants judged how cautious or confident researchers were, and how interesting or comprehensible they found the reports. News reports with caveats were judged as more cautious that those without, but levels of reader interest and comprehensibility were unaffected. In a fourth experiment, we created a mock newsroom and recruited journalism students to make judgments about which press releases should be published. Here, neither caveats nor the introduction of qualifying expressions in headlines had an effect on judgments of newsworthiness, consistent with Experiments 1 to 3. The reasons participants gave for rejecting a press release rarely referred to the caveat.     Pharynx Reconstruction and Quality of Life

    Patients who are diagnosed with squamous cell carcinoma of the pharynx have a first delayed presentation, with advanced stages of the disease. Therefore, they frequently require a multimodal approach—by surgery, radio, and chemotherapy. Due to anatomic spatial limits and particularities, therapy can imply large organ resection with difficulties in reconstruction. Nowadays, there is a paradigm shift in the management of this pathology, with significant first referral to oncology departments and initiation as the first line of treatment of radio/radio-chemotherapy. As a consequence, salvage surgery may be mandatory in some selected cases. The proposed chapter will address the oncological particularities of the pharynx, with a focus on the oro- and hypopharynx, ways of reconstruction after oncological ablative surgery of these segments, and impact on quality of life (QoL) index. Speech, respiratory, and deglutition rehabilitation of these patients is essential and will be a distinct topic. This paper will have the structure of a literature review with clinical examples of reconstruction from ENT and Head and Neck Surgery Department of Coltea Clinical Hospital, Bucharest. Reconstruction methods used in our clinic are regional flaps and biocompatible prostheses in advanced stages. QoL index in our clinic is assessed with questionnaires developed by the European Organization for Research and Treatment of Cancer – EORTC QLQ C30

    Search for dark matter produced in association with bottom or top quarks in √s = 13 TeV pp collisions with the ATLAS detector

    A search for weakly interacting massive particle dark matter produced in association with bottom or top quarks is presented. Final states containing third-generation quarks and miss- ing transverse momentum are considered. The analysis uses 36.1 fb−1 of proton–proton collision data recorded by the ATLAS experiment at √s = 13 TeV in 2015 and 2016. No significant excess of events above the estimated backgrounds is observed. The results are in- terpreted in the framework of simplified models of spin-0 dark-matter mediators. For colour- neutral spin-0 mediators produced in association with top quarks and decaying into a pair of dark-matter particles, mediator masses below 50 GeV are excluded assuming a dark-matter candidate mass of 1 GeV and unitary couplings. For scalar and pseudoscalar mediators produced in association with bottom quarks, the search sets limits on the production cross- section of 300 times the predicted rate for mediators with masses between 10 and 50 GeV and assuming a dark-matter mass of 1 GeV and unitary coupling. Constraints on colour- charged scalar simplified models are also presented. Assuming a dark-matter particle mass of 35 GeV, mediator particles with mass below 1.1 TeV are excluded for couplings yielding a dark-matter relic density consistent with measurements
